Anna “Supergirl” Jaroonsak Targets Yu Yau Pui’s Clinch Weakness At ONE Fight Night 41

She made her ONE Championship debut at 16 with a 60-second knockout and spent the years that followed building a record that made the entire atomweight division take notice. Now, after a stretch away from competition that tested her in ways no opponent ever could, Anna “Supergirl” Jaroonsak is ready to remind everyone exactly who she is.

The 22-year-old Supergirl Jaroonsak Gym representative faces Yu Yau Pui in an atomweight Muay Thai contest at ONE Fight Night 41: Sinsamut vs. Jarvis on Prime Video on Friday, March 13, at Lumpinee Stadium in Bangkok, Thailand.

The road back has not been straightforward. A scheduled bout against Teodora Kirilova in August 2025 fell apart when Supergirl missed weight, a setback that stung deeply after a long wait to compete again. Online criticism during her time away compounded the difficulty. What pulled her through was a deliberate choice to filter the noise and lean into the support that was always there.

“I admit I was quite fed up with social media,” she said. “I still see negative comments occasionally, but I try to focus only on the people who love and support me. Those haters wouldn’t dare say those things to my face anyway. With age, I’ve learned to manage my thoughts better.”

Motivation, when it returned, arrived in the most personal of forms. Rewatching old fights reminded her of why she first fell in love with Muay Thai, and a broader sense of purpose — fighting for her family, her nine dogs and cats at home — gave her renewed drive to step back through the ropes.

Supergirl arrives with a thorough read on her opponent. She respects Yu’s relentless forward pressure and iron will, but she has identified the clinch as a clear vulnerability — and she intends to exploit every inch of her height and reach advantage to punish the Hong Kong southpaw from range before dragging her into that close work.

“Yu Yau Pui’s scariest strength is her heart. She is incredibly tough and keeps pressing forward relentlessly. Her weakness, however, is that she isn’t very skilled in the Muay Thai clinch game. I’m ready to use my more comprehensive set of weapons to attack her. My advantage this time is my height and reach. Besides my signature knees, I’ve been adding more focus on my punches and elbows.”

With both fighters returning from losses and hungry to rebuild, the intensity of March 13 is not in doubt. Supergirl expects a war — and she intends to be the one still standing at the end of it.

“In the first round, I might focus on feeling things out and not being reckless because I need to warm up my body to get used to combat again. But the opportunity to finish the fight can happen at any moment, especially with 4-ounce gloves. We both want to win to regain the fans’ faith. I will fight my hardest to be the one who gets the victory.”
